Scalability

The capacity of MPLS networks to scale one’s network infrastructure to match the requirements of the enterprise presents their primary benefit. As enterprises grow, so does their need for bandwidth and connectivity. MPLS technology incorporates features like Quality of Service (QoS) and Traffic Engineering (TE) to ensure network traffic conforms to the enterprise requirements. By prioritizing traffic flows, enterprises can avoid network congestion, latency, and other congestion-related issues. This ensures that throughput increases with the network’s growth, achieving both scalability and performance.
